Measurement of the Particulate Matter Emission from Internal Combustion Engines Using an Automatic Method

2022-08-30
2022-01-1025
The aim of this study was to evaluate the accuracy and precision of measurements of an automatic weighing system used to assess the mass emission of particulate matter emitted by internal combustion engines. Thirty test cycles were carried out for cars equipped with spark-ignition and compression-ignition engines that met the Euro 4, Euro 5 and Euro 6 emission standards. Exhaust gas samples for analysis were taken according to EU 2017/1151 recommendations for driving cycles performed on AVL and Zöllner chassis dynamometers, AVL-CVS i60 LD LE and HORIBA-CVS 7400 S exhaust-gas collection systems, WLTC driving cycle according to EU 2017/1151, NEDC according to UNECE No. 83, RDE, RTS and TFL cycles, non-standard cycles of car manufacturers. The mass emission of particulate matter was measured using Teflon-coated glass filters of Pallflex® Emfab™ type TX40HI20WW, which ranged between 96 ÷ 102 mg.
